我希望页面上的所有amp-img实例都使用layout=“响应式”。有没有一种方法可以做到这一点,而不是对每一个都设置它?
以下内容不起作用:
amp-img{ layout: responsive; }
发布于 2018-08-12 04:21:46
它必须在每个图像的标记本身中指定。我不确定你的应用程序是什么,但是如果你在一个页面上输出一堆图片,你可以使用amp-list和mustache标签来定义图片的url和尺寸,如果通过JSON文件的每张图片它们是不同的。然后,您只需执行amp-img标记一次,并让amp-list负责循环传出图像。
这就是我如何在我管理的网站的this page上输出所有图像的方式。
https://stackoverflow.com/questions/51801987
相似问题